Spatially and temporally resolved temperature and strain points
The UTS-FB1000 equipment is a distributed or linear measurement equipment that allows the reading of temperature and strain along the entire length of a fiber optic cable. This monitoring system generates sensors equivalent to temperature probes and strain gauges that are spaced every few centimeters on the cable. Therefore, it allows a conventional fiber optic cable to behave as a system of infinite discrete sensors without the need to include them in the fiber optic cable.
In addition to spatially resolving the measurement along the cable, the monitoring solution obtains the information from all the sensors created in the fiber optic cable in thousandths of a second, allowing to temporarily resolve any changes in temperature and deformation experienced by fiber optic cable.
